計算方法試題庫_第1頁
計算方法試題庫_第2頁
計算方法試題庫_第3頁
計算方法試題庫_第4頁
計算方法試題庫_第5頁
已閱讀5頁,還剩11頁未讀, 繼續(xù)免費閱讀

下載本文檔

版權說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權,請進行舉報或認領

文檔簡介

1、計算方法一、填空題1.假定1,用泰勒多項式,計算的值,若要求截斷誤差不超過0.005,則n=_5_2.解方程的牛頓迭代公式3.一階常微分方程初值問題,其改進的歐拉方法格式為4.解三對角線方程組的計算方法稱為追趕法或回代法5. 數(shù)值求解初值問題的四階龍格庫塔公式的局部截斷誤差為o()6.在ALGOL中,簡單算術表達式的寫法為x+y37.循環(huán)語句分為離散型循環(huán),步長型循環(huán),當型循環(huán).8.函數(shù)在a,b上的一次(線性)插值函數(shù)9.在實際進行插值時插值時,將插值范圍分為若干段,然后在每個分段上使用低階插值如線性插值和拋物插值,這就是所謂分段插值法10、數(shù)值計算中,誤差主要來源于模型誤差、觀測誤差、截斷誤

2、差和舍入誤差。11、電子計算機的結構大體上可分為輸入設備 、 存儲器、運算器、控制器、 輸出設備 五個主要部分。12、算式在ALGOL中寫為。13、ALGOL算法語言的基本符號分為 字母 、 數(shù)字 、 邏輯值、 定義符四大類。14、語句大體上分為無條件語句、條件語句、循環(huán)語句三類。15、在過程體中形式參數(shù)分為賦值形參和換名形參。16、若線性方程組具有主對角優(yōu)勢,則高斯一塞德爾格式對任意給定的初值均收斂。17.已知函數(shù)表,0.2 0.3 0.40.04 0.09 0.16則一次差商0.618、算法是指 解題方案的準確而完整的描述 。19、步長型循環(huán)語句的一般形式為for V: =E1 stepE

3、2 until E3 do S。20、過程說明的一般形式為procedure(過程導引)(過程體)。21、求解f(x)=0的二分法的理論依據(jù)是連續(xù)函數(shù)的零值存在定理。22、方程的解稱作它的 根 (或稱函數(shù)的 零點 )23、源程序由開始部分、說明部分、語句部分、結束部分組成。24、ALGOL的基本符號有4大類即字母、數(shù)字、邏輯值和定義符。25、用代數(shù)多項式作為工具研究插值問題,這就是所謂的 代數(shù)插值 。26、四階龍格一庫塔格式的截斷誤差為O(h5)。27、求解x=g(x)的牛頓迭代公式為。28、離散型循環(huán)語句的一般形式為for V:=E1, E2, En do S。29、導數(shù)有三種差商,其中稱為

4、 向前差商 ,稱為 向后差商 ,而則稱為 中心差商 。30、歐拉格式的截斷誤差為O(h2)。31、算法是指 解題方案的準確而完整的描述 。32、由辛卜性公式。33、ALGOL算法語言的基本符號分為 字母 、 數(shù)字 、 邏輯值、 定義符四大類。34、電子計算機的結構大體上可分為輸入設備 、 存儲器、運算器、控制器、 輸出設備 五個主要部分。35、函數(shù)過程說明的一般形式為(類型)procedure(過程導引)(過程體)。36、具有n+1個結點的拉格朗日插值多項式為。37、求解f(x)=0的牛頓法,誤差具有平方收斂性。38、方程的解稱作它的 根 (或稱函數(shù)的 零點 )。39、用代數(shù)多項式作為工具研究

5、插值問題,這就是所謂的 代數(shù)插值 。40、導數(shù)有三種差商,其中稱為 向前差商 ,稱為 向后差商 ,而則稱為 中心差商 。41、ALGOL中的變量主要有整數(shù)型、實數(shù)型兩種類型。二、簡答題42、利用電子計算機解題的一般步驟是什么。答:1、構造數(shù)學模型;2、選擇計算方法;3、計算過程的程序設計;4、將計算程序和原始數(shù)據(jù)輸入,上機計算,最后計算機輸出計算結果。43、 什么是算法語言?答:算法語言是算法的一種描述工具,在電子計算機產(chǎn)生初期,人們用電子計算機解題,需將解題步驟用機器語言編成程序。算法語言是介于機器語言和數(shù)學語言之間的一種通用語言。44、 什么叫做標識符?答:以字母開頭的由字母和數(shù)字組成的符

6、號序列叫做標識符。45、 敘述秦九韶方法的概念及特點。答:多項式計算的這種有效算法稱作秦九韶方法,他是我國宋代的一位數(shù)學家秦九韶最先提出的。秦九韶方法的特點在于,它通過一次式的反復計算,逐步得到高次多項式的值,也就是說,將一個次多項式的求值問題,歸結為重復計算個一次式來實現(xiàn)。46、什么是算法語言?答:算法語言是算法的一種描述工具,在電子計算機產(chǎn)生初期,人們用電子計算機解題,需將解題步驟用機器語言編成程序。算法語言是介于機器語言和數(shù)學語言之間的一種通用語言。47、利用電子計算機解題的一般步驟是什么。答:1、構造數(shù)學模型;2、選擇計算方法;3、計算過程的程序設計;4、將計算程序和原始數(shù)據(jù)輸入,上機

7、計算,最后計算機輸出計算結果。48、 什么叫做標識符?答:以字母開頭的由字母和數(shù)字組成的符號序列叫做標識符。49、敘述截斷誤差與舍人誤差。答、許多數(shù)學運算是通過極限過程來定義的,然而計算機只能完成有限次的算術運算及邏輯運算,因此需將解題方案加工成算術運算與邏輯運算的有限序列。這種加工常常表現(xiàn)為某種無窮過程的“截斷”,由此產(chǎn)生的誤差通常稱作截斷誤差。 計算當中遇到的數(shù)據(jù)可能位數(shù)很多,甚至會是無窮小數(shù),然而受機器字長的限制,用機器代碼表示的數(shù)據(jù)必須舍入成一定的位數(shù),這又會引進舍入誤差。三、解答題。 50、編寫計算時,的值的程序。答:用算法語言來寫就是下列形式:Begin Integer x; Re

8、al y; X:=4; Y:=x4-1; Write1(y)End51、用LPLT分解法解方程組解: 解得 得52、已知的值,計算的值,寫出源程序(程序)。解: 53、 用迭代法求方程在附近的一個根。解:設將方程改寫為下列形式用所給的初始近似代人上式的右端,得到計算結果說明,并不滿足方程。如果改用作為近似值代人的右端,又得由于與仍有偏差,我們再取作為近似值,并重復這個步驟。如此繼續(xù)下去,這種逐步校正的過程稱作迭代過程,這里迭代公式。 54、已知,用線性插值求的平方根。解:適合所給函數(shù)表 x 100 121 y 10 11的一次插值多項式是用代入求得的近似值為 。55、利用,求的二次插值,并求。

9、解:由拉格朗日插值公式 56、將下列程序用普通語言表示,并指出它們是描述什么樣的計算公式。Begin Integer x; Real y; X:=4; Y:=x4-1; Write1(y)End解:開始 整型數(shù); 實型數(shù); 將4賦給變量; 計算的值并把結果送到中; 打印計算結果結束它們描述的計算公式是:計算當時,的值的程序。57、已知的值,計算的值,寫出源程序(程序)。解: 58、編寫計算的源程序。解: begin Integer S, n, m; S:=0; n:=1; L: if n100 then begin m:=n2; n:=n+1; S:=S+m; goto L end; writ

10、e 1 (S) end59、 用迭代法求方程在附近的一個根。解:設將方程改寫為下列形式用所給的初始近似代人上式的右端,得到計算結果說明,并不滿足方程。如果改用作為近似值代人的右端,又得由于與仍有偏差,我們再取作為近似值,并重復這個步驟。如此繼續(xù)下去,這種逐步校正的過程稱作迭代過程,這里迭代公式。 60、 利用100,121和144的平方根和拋物插值公式方法來求的平方根。解:用拋物插值公式,這里又,代入求得再同所求平方根的實際值10.7238比較,這里得到了具有4位有效數(shù)字的結果。61、編寫計算分段函數(shù)的源程序解: begin real x, y; read1 (x); if x<0 th

11、en y:=sin(x) alse if n1 then y:=cos(x) alse y:=x; write 1 (y) end62、編導計算的源程序。解: begin real s, Vo, t; read2 (Vo, t); S: =Vo×t+0.5×9.8×t2; Write 1 (S) end63、編寫程序求在-1,1上的最大值,步長為0.1。解: begin real max, x, y; max : =2; for x:=-1 step 0.1 until 1 do begin y: = x32×x2+2; if y > max th

12、en max: =y end; Write 1 (max) end64、用當循環(huán)語句求,要求誤差小于10-5。解: begin ingeger n; real S, S1; S: =0; S1:=-1; n:=0; for n:=n+1 while (SS1)10(5) do begin S1=S; S:=S+x(-3) end; Write 1 (S) end65、利用牛頓法求的近似值。解:設f(x)=x2-115,則f(x)=0的正根就是 f(10)=-15<0, F(11)=6>0 (10,11)內(nèi)有根 又 取x0=11 由得 x1=10.727272, x2=10.7238

13、0586, x3=10.72380530 x10.72380566、利用n=5的復化辛卜生公式計算。解:67、寫出求AT的源程序解: begin Integer i, j; real T; array A1:3, 1:3; read 1 (A); for i:=1 step 1 until 3 do for j:=1 step until 3 do begin T:=Ai,j; Ai,j:=Aj:i; Aj:i =T end; write 1 (A) end68、設一元二次方程為以知三個系數(shù)a,b,c(a0),試寫出求根的源程序。解begin real a,b,c,d, read3 (a,b,

14、c); d:=b24×a× end;if d0 then write3 (a,b,c) begin end re:= write3 (d,re,im)endelsebegin69.給出100個數(shù)試寫出平方和的源程序。(10分)解:begin array A100; integer k; real s; read1 (A); s:=0; for k:=1 step 1 until 100 do s:=AK2+s; write1 (s)end70.設,請用秦九韶算法計算。解: 按秦九韶算法列表計算如下: 1 -3 4 -3 2 -2 4 1 -1 2 1=f(2)(7分)所以f(2)=1. 71.用二分法計算方程的近似根,并進行到第3步為止。解: 由于f(0)=-3<0, f(2)=1>0,在0,2上連續(xù), 故由閉區(qū)間上連續(xù)函數(shù)的零點存在定理, 0,2為方程的隔離區(qū)間; 取0,2的中點c=1, 此時有f(c)=-1<0, 而f(2)=1>0, 故此時方程的隔離區(qū)間縮小為1,2; 再取1,2的中點c=1.5, 此時有f(c)= -0.375<0, 而f(2)=1>0, 故此時方程的隔離區(qū)間縮小為1

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經(jīng)權益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責。
  • 6. 下載文件中如有侵權或不適當內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論